My lab didn't act like anything had happened when she was spayed. It was so hard to keep her from jumping, running and playing. I had to crate her with a kong to keep her quiet.

Bella was just spayed in October and she was very quiet. Cried the entire way home, suddenly was all about cuddling and being petted and didn't move very much for a few days. She left her stitches alone so I didn't onesie her like I had planned. But after a few days, she returned to normal and is now right back to her zoomies and crazyness.
